Abstract: 

The main objective of the research was evaluation of the effects of breakfast on attention and short-term memory of 8-years old school children. The study design was randomized controlled trial (RCT) which is done in a cross-over frame. 38 school children divided into two groups randomly and group one was given a standard breakfast (as 20% of RDA for energy in this age) at 8:00 AM. Before and one hour after breakfast pre-and post test of arithmetic and vocabulary tests were performed. At phase 2 of study (after two days), by crossing over the groups new tests were given and results analysed. All individual characteristics such as anthropometric, socio-economic, parents and teacher’s opinion about children activity and school performances, and school average scores were obtained. Results indicate that both attention ability and short-term memory scores of subjects have elevated at least 2 scores (P<0.05) in breakfast group, but in other group memory test failed, although decrement was not significant. Because of similarity of both groups, we suggest that the promotion of scores is due to consumption of breakfast.

Abstract: 

The paper investigates the relationship between inflation and inflation uncertainty using the Iranian data over the period 1959:03 – 2005:12. GARCH models are used to examine this relationship. Granger methods are employed to provide statistical evidence for the relationship between average inflation and inflation uncertainty. Threshold GARCH (TGARCH) models are considered to investigate asymmetry in the conditional variance of inflation. The Component GARCH (CGARCH) models are employed to decompose inflation uncertainty into a short-run and a Long-run component by permitting transitory deviations of the conditional volatility around a time-varying trend. This model examines the presence of the Long memory in the conditional variance of inflation.The findings show that increased inflation raises inflation uncertainty confirming the theoretical predictions made by Friedman. Furthermore, the findings of bi-directional causality support the Cukierman and Meltzer model. Using the standard TGARCH models, the presence of asymmetry is found in the conditional variance of annualized inflation, and finally the evidence of Long memory exists in the conditional variance of annualized inflation.

Abstract: 

There are two approaches for simulating memory as well as learning in artificial intelligence; the functionalistic approach and the cognitive approach. The necessary condition to put the second approach into account is to provide a model of brain activity that contains a quite good congruence with observational facts such as mistakes and forgotten experiences. Given that human memory has a solid core that includes the components of our identity, our family and our hometown, the major and determinative events of our lives, and the countless repeated and accepted facts of our culture, the more we go to the peripheral spots the data becomes flimsier and more easily exposed to oblivion. It was essential to propose a model in which the topographical differences are quite distinguishable. In our proposed model, we have translated this topographical situation into quantities, which are attributed to the nodes. The result is an edge-weighted graph with mass-based values on the nodes which demonstrates the importance of each atomic proposition, as a truth, for an intelligent being. Furthermore, it dynamically develops and modifies, and in successive phases, it changes the mass of the nodes and weight of the edges depending on gathered inputs from the environment.

Abstract: 

In recent years a new type of tradable assets appeared, generically known as cryptocurrencies. Some of them are widespread and global. This paper examines the volatility of cryptocurrencies, with particular attention to their potential Long memory properties. Three different Long-memory methods (R/S analysis, fractional integration and fractional GARCH extensions) are used to analyze it in the case of the four main cryptocurrencies (BitCoin, Ethereum, LiteCoin and Ripple) over the sample period January 2013–,November 2019. Our results are twofold. First, R/S method is prone to detect Long memory whereas the findings of ARFIMA and GARCH type models indicate that in the case of two examined cryptocurrencies (BitCoin and Ethereum), Long memory exist (there is a positive correlation between its past and future values). Such predictability represents evidence of market inefficiency in their markets: trend trading strategies can be used to generate abnormal profits in these markets. Although our findings show that returns of Litecoin and Ripple don’, t have a significant Long memory.
